在电信系统中处理语音编码参数技术方案

技术编号:3047702 阅读:183 留言:0更新日期:2012-04-11 18:40
一种用于在电信系统的接收器中处理语音编码参数的方法,所述方法包括步骤: 通过传输信道接收一个编码语音信号,所述编码语音信号包括含有语音编码参数的语音帧; 信道解码该语音信号,在所述信道解码中检测并指示出错语音帧; 基于前一个语音帧或多个以前的语音帧处理出错语音帧的参数; 对该语音帧执行语音解码, 其特征在于,对语音帧的处理包括步骤: 将语音帧的语音编码参数划分成由一个或多个语音编码参数组成的组,所述组形成逻辑虚拟传输信道; 在长于一个语音帧持续时间的预定监控周期期间确定每一个所述虚拟传输信道的质量; 根据所述确定的虚拟传输信道的质量在每一个虚拟传输信道上独立地控制无差错和出错语音编码参数的处理。(*该技术在2016年保护过期,可自由使用*)

【技术实现步骤摘要】

本专利技术涉及一种用于电信系统中处理通过传输链路在语音帧中接收到的语音编码参数的方法。在支持语音传输的数字电信系统中,通常对一个语音信号进行以下两种编码操作语音编码和信道编码。语音编码包括在发送器中实现的语音编码,它由语音编码器执行,以及在接收器中实现的语音解码,它由语音解码器执行。在发送器中提供的语音编码器使用适当的语音编码方法来压缩语音信号,该方法以下述方式考虑了语音的特殊特征,即用于表示每时间单元的语音的比特的数量减少,则发送该语音信号所需的传输容量也减少。编码语音以表示该语音特征的语音编码参数的形式来表示。通过传输路径传送的语音信号由特殊语音帧中的这些语音编码参数组成。在接收器中提供的语音解码器执行相反的操作,基于语音编码器所产生的语音编码参数合成语音信号。例如泛欧移动通信系统GSM(全球移动通信系统)采用RPE-LIP(定期脉冲激励-长期预测)语音编码,它同时使用长期和短期预测。该编码为语音传输产生LAR,RPE和LTP参数。在发送语音的数字电信系统中,传输差错发生在传输路径上,这种差错使接收器中的语音信号的质量恶化。信道编码包括在发送器中实现的信道编码和在接收器中实现的信道解码。信道编码的目的是防止所发送的语音编码比特(参数)在传输信道上发生差错。通过信道编码,可以仅检测语音编码比特是否在传输期间发生了差错,而不对其进行纠正,或者只要差错少于某个取决于信道编码方法的特定最大数量,信道编码也可以纠正传输期间发生的差错。信道编码操作基于加入到语音编码比特中的差错校验比特,这种差错校验比特也被称为信道编码比特。发送器的语音编码器所产生的比特输送给信道编码器,后者向这些比特中加入一些差错校验比特。例如在前述GSM全速率传输信道中,在13kbit/s传输速率的语音编码比特中加入9.8kbit/s传输速率的差错编码比特,这样,信道上语音信号的总传输速率是22.8kbit/s。信道解码器在接收器中以下述方式解码信道编码,即仅将语音编码器产生的13kbit/s比特流输送给语音解码器。针对信道解码,如果可能,信道解码器检测/纠正在信道上发生的差错。语音编码比特对语音质量的重要性通常以下述方式变化,即在一个重要的语音编码参数中一个比特的差错可能引起合成语音中的一个可闻干扰,而在较不重要比特中的较多数量的差错却可能几乎无法察觉。语音编码比特重要性的差别程度实质上依赖于所用的语音编码方法,但至少在大多数语音编码方法中可以发现较小的差别。因此,在开发一种语音传输方法时,通常以下述方式设计带有语音编码的信道编码,即对语音质量最为重要的那些比特保护得比较不重要比特更好些。例如在GSM系统的全速率业务信道中,语音编码器产生的比特根据其重要性划分成三种不同的等级,最重要的等级在信道编码中通过差错检测码和纠错码予以保护,其次重要的等级仅通过纠错码或差错检测码予以保护,而最不重要的等级在信道编码中根本不予以保护。在传统电信系统中,出错的语音帧通常作为实体处理,这意味着如果在从传输信道接收的语音帧中检测出差错,而该差错信道解码无法予以纠正,那么拒绝整个语音帧,通过衰减或适当地外推(extrapolating)语音编码参数来使用上次接收的无差错语音帧。例如GSM系统使用一个3比特奇偶校验码,基于它将整个语音帧识别为出错的,并启动对出错语音帧的处理。附图说明图1示出了一个传送语音信号的电信系统的接收器的概要框图。从传输信道接收到的语音帧100输送给信道编码器101。信道编码器101为每一个语音帧提供根据所用语音编码方法的语音编码参数102和差错指示103。差错指示103提供涉及是否在接收的语音帧100中检测出信道解码101不能纠正的差错的信息。语音编码参数进一步输送给框104,在框104中处理这些参数。该处理一般包括一个置换出错语音帧的系统。处理后的编码参数105输送给语音解码器106,它基于这些参数合成语音信号107。本申请人的前一个专利申请FI1944345(在本申请提交日期尚未公开)中公开了一种根据图2的框图的系统,该系统用于在信道编码101和语音解码106之间处理根据图1的框104中的编码参数。从信道解码器到达的语音帧401首先在差错检测框407中进行分析。根据框407的分析和从信道解码器获得的差错指示400,在框410中将语音帧划分成差错或无差错两类。框410基于该信息调整开关408,该开关决定将无差错帧的处理框406还是差错帧的置换框402切换到输出403。如果发现语音帧是无差错的,开关408被调整到状态2,其中语音帧经适当处理后通过框406输送给输出403,并从输出403进一步输送给语音解码器。如果发现语音帧是有差错的,框410将开关408调整到状态1,这样,置换框402将接收到的无差错的前一个语音帧经适当修改后,提供给输出403。在框409中定义了,如果需要,根据数据链路连接的质量,可以对差错帧的置换框402和无差错帧的处理框406都施加控制。框405是一个延时元件,它含有上次接收的无差错语音帧,基于该帧框402执行置换。框406实现的控制可以例如通过状态自动机结构进行,根据GSM规范06.11的状态结构是状态自动机结构的一个例子。现有方法的一个优点是它们相对的简单性。接收到的语音帧作为单元进行处理,即使以无差错参数置换出错语音参数和无差错语音编码参数的处理都根据数据链路连接的质量予以控制,这也是对语音帧的所有语音编码参数共同进行的。这样,仅使用一种置换过程,例如根据GSM规范06.11的一种置换过程,该置换过程控制所有语音编码参数的处理,而不考虑信道编码通常以不同程度保护不同的语音编码参数,因而不同语音编码所包含的差错的分布和频率可以是不同的。如果语音帧甚至仅包含一个差错,就可以将该语音帧解释成出错的,从而启动语音编码参数的置换/衰减。这样,仅因为在语音帧中单个被保护的语音编码参数出错,语音解码器的输出就可能是被衰减或被抑制的。然而,该语音帧的部分语音编码参数可能是无差错的,而在这些无差错语音参数上也执行了衰减和置换,即它们执行得过于悲观了,这引起了语音信号的中断和语音质量的恶化。还有,在根据状态自动机结构对无差错语音帧的语音编码参数进行的处理中,基于前一个语音帧中发生的差错,一些参数可能被衰减得过于严重了。所用的差错校验信息也经常存在缺陷或效率太低。例如,GSM系统的3比特奇偶校验不能检测出多个未纠正的传输差错,基于本申请人执行的测试,这在语音解码器合成的语音中引起了最强烈和不愉快的干扰。本专利技术的目的在于,通过试图在语音编码中最大化从传输信道获得的语音信息量,并最小化出错语音编码参数的影响来处理语音编码参数,这样使传输差错对语音质量的影响保持尽可能的小。这通过一种用于在电信系统的接收器中处理语音编码参数的方法实现,所述方法包括以下步骤通过传输信道接收编码语音信号,所述编码语音信号包括含有语音编码参数的语音帧;信道解码该语音信号,在所述信道解码中检测并指示出错语音帧;基于前一个语音帧或多个语音帧处理出错语音帧的参数;对语音帧执行语音解码。该方法的特征在于,将语音帧的语音编码参数划分成由一个或多个语音编码参数组成的组,所述组形成了逻辑虚拟传输信道;在一段长于一个语音帧持续时间的预定监控周期期间判定本文档来自技高网...

【技术保护点】

【技术特征摘要】
1.一种用于在电信系统的接收器中处理语音编码参数的方法,所述方法包括步骤通过传输信道接收一个编码语音信号,所述编码语音信号包括含有语音编码参数的语音帧;信道解码该语音信号,在所述信道解码中检测并指示出错语音帧;基于前一个语音帧或多个以前的语音帧处理出错语音帧的参数;对该语音帧执行语音解码,其特征在于,对语音帧的处理包括步骤将语音帧的语音编码参数划分成由一个或多个语音编码参数组成的组,所述组形成逻辑虚拟传输信道;在长于一个语音帧持续时间的预定监控周期期间确定每一个所述虚拟传输信道的质量;根据所述确定的虚拟传输信道的质量在每一个虚拟传输信道上独立地控制无差错和出错语音编码参数的处理。2.根据权利要求1的方法,其特征在于,在每一个虚拟传输信道上独立地检测差错,在每一个含有差错的虚拟传输信道上利用前一个语音帧或多个语音帧的相应语音编码参数独立地处理语音编码参数,将单独处理后的语音编码参数组重组成一个语音帧,语音解码该组装的语音帧。3.根据权利要求1或2的方法,其特征在于,通过在预定监控周期期间监控接收到的语音编码参数的质量来确定虚拟传输信道的质量。4.根据权利要求3的方法,其特征在于,语音编码参数的质量可以作为在预定周期期间从接收到的语音编码参数计算出的可靠性指示和从信道解码获得的可靠性指示的累积函数来确定。5.根据权利要求4的方法,其特征在于,计算出错帧和无差错帧的累积分布。6.根据权利要求1的方法,其特征在于,基于涉及虚拟信道的参数的差错指示确定虚拟传输信道的质量,所述差错指示从信道解码中获得。7.一种用于语音信号的接收器,所述语音信号包括含有语音编码参数的语音帧,所述接收器包括一个信道解码器(101),处理语音帧的装置(104),和一个语音解码器(106),其特征在于,处理语音帧的装置包括一个划分装置(501),它将语音帧的语音编码参数划分成N个组,每一个组包含一个或多个语音编码参数,N=2,3,…,;N个处理信道(502),每一个处理信道基于所述组的语音编码参数的质量和/或基于从信道解码器(101)获得的差错指示,实质上独立地处理一个所述语音编码参数组;一个组装装置,它将来自并行处理信道的经过单独处理的参数组组装还原成一个语音帧,该语音帧施加给语音解码器(106)。8.根据权利要求7的接收器,其特征在于,每一个处理信道包括一个出错语音编码参数的检测...

【专利技术属性】
技术研发人员:简纳·威尼奥
申请(专利权)人:诺基亚电信公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1